千家信息网

故障处理,no space left on device!几种可能性?

发表于:2024-11-17 作者:千家信息网编辑
千家信息网最后更新 2024年11月17日,在Oracle 数据库系统中,出现no space left on device的几种可能性。今天客户现场遇到了一个问题,简单给大家描述一下,11g rac ,linux 操作系统,节点1数据库运行正
千家信息网最后更新 2024年11月17日故障处理,no space left on device!几种可能性?

在Oracle 数据库系统中,出现no space left on device的几种可能性。

今天客户现场遇到了一个问题,简单给大家描述一下,11g rac ,linux 操作系统,节点1数据库运行正常,借点2 crsctl start crs启动报错。

首先,我们要查看日志,查看集群相关的日志,这里面关键是大家要会查看日志,Oracle各种日志。然后在日志中发现关键问题。no space left on device,看到这里首先想到的是不是磁盘哪个目录满了,使用df -h查看没有目录使用率超过80%,难道是数据库归档满了,查看一下也没问题。其实这里大家忽视了一个知识点就是inode,linux 中一个很重要的概念就是inode。
想到这里使用命令df -i 发现确实使用率100%。

df -h

[root@roidb1 ~]# df -hFilesystem      Size  Used Avail Use% Mounted on/dev/sda5        16G   11G  4.4G  71% /tmpfs           2.0G     0  2.0G   0% /dev/shm/dev/sda1       190M   33M  148M  19% /boot/dev/sda2        20G  9.5G  9.2G  51% /u01

df -i

[root@roidb1 ~]# df -iFilesystem      Inodes  IUsed   IFree IUse% Mounted on/dev/sda5      1036320 114697  921623   12% /tmpfs           506862      1  506861    1% /dev/shm/dev/sda1        51200     39   51161    1% /boot/dev/sda2      1310720  58397 1252323    5% /u01[root@roidb1 ~]# 

小结:
no space left on device 可能的出现的问题。

1.系统目录慢,df -h ,清理日志及垃圾文件。
2.inode使用完,df -i 使用率到达100%,清理小文件。
3.ASM中的归档满,使用rman清理,如果有ADG要注意了,不要硬来哈。

如果还有其他可能性,大家可以给留言哈。

0